Inspired by the National event, a London forum was held to kick-start a London network in 2000. It produced a working manifesto and a working steering group to direct the forum.

i am TATE 2

Taking up the mantle, TAP joined forces with Helen Shearn- Southwark Arts Manager for South London + Maudsley NHS Trust (SLAM)- Southwark.

Jointly they co ordinated a conference/ forum event to celebrate and promote mental health awareness with other partners including- Mad for Arts, Tate Modern, Arts Council.

Held at TATE Modern and funded by SLAM, Mad for Arts, Arts Council and TATE Modern in October 2004, it exceeded its capacity and attracted approximately 250 people, of which approximately 75% were service users. This was a hugely successful day of live performances; poetry, song, mime, film showings, visual art shows, discussions and workshops.

Intended to re- ‘kick start’ the London I am, approximately 30 people stated they were interested in joining a steering group to harness this enthusiasm and direct a new forum for London. In all a data base of around 300 has now been collated, with interest still being expressed on future events.

From this steering group Creative MindsLondon Arts and Mental Health Forum has evolved
